Objective: The aim of the present study was to evaluate the relationship of hand grip strength (HGS) with bone mineral density (BMD) and vitamin D levels in postmenopausal women. Materials and Methods: One hundred thirty one postmenopausal women were included in this study. HGS was measured by Jamar hand dynamometer. BMD was measured by dual energy X-ray absorptiometry at lumbar spine and femoral neck sites. Serum 25-hydroxyvitamin D (25OHD) levels were measured. Results: The mean age of patients was 61.2±9.2 years. The mean HGS was 22.9 kg and 32 patients (24.4%) had low HGS. Thirty seven patients (28.2%) were osteoporotic and 62 (47.3%) were osteopenic. The mean 25OHD level was 17 ng/mL and 101 (77.1%) patients having vitamin D insufficiency. There was a significant difference in HGS values among groups with osteoporosis, osteopenia, and normal BMD (p=0.016).
